CHERRY MINI CHEESECAKES



Cherry Mini Cheesecakes image

Provided by Food Network Kitchen

Time 2h55m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 7

1 tablespoon unsalted butter, plus more for ramekins
1/2 pound Bing cherries (about 30 cherries), pitted
3 tablespoons Kirsch (cherry brandy)
1 pound cream cheese, softened
1/2 cup sugar substitute (recommended: Splenda)
2 large eggs, room temperature
Cocoa, for dusting

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 325 degrees F. Lightly butter 6 (6-ounce) ramekins
  • Melt the butter in a medium skillet over medium heat. Add the cherries and 1 tablespoon of the Kirsch, and cook until the fruit softens and glazes, about 7 minutes. Divide the cherries with their juices evenly among the prepared ramekins.
  • Pulse the cream cheese, sugar substitute, eggs, and remaining 2 tablespoons of Kirsch in a food processor until smooth. Pour the filling into the ramekins.
  • Bake the cheesecakes until the edges puff slightly and the centers almost set, about 25 minutes. Cool the cheesecakes on a rack in the ramekins. Cover and refrigerate for at least 2 hours before serving.
  • When ready to serve, run a small knife around the outside of the cheesecakes. Carefully invert each cheesecake onto a plate, then flip the cheesecakes over so the cherries are on the bottom. Lightly dust with cocoa.

MINI CHERRY CHEESECAKES--WW 3 POINTS



Mini Cherry Cheesecakes--Ww 3 Points image

Make and share this Mini Cherry Cheesecakes--Ww 3 Points recipe from Food.com.

Provided by b4uc1or2

Categories     Dessert

Time 30m

Yield 12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 9

8 graham crackers, mashed into crumbs
2 tablespoons reduced-calorie margarine, melted
4 ounces fat free cream cheese
4 ounces light cream cheese
2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
2 large egg whites
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1/3 cup sugar
20 ounces light cherry pie filling, warmed

Steps:

  • Place 12 cupcake liners in a cupcake pan.
  • Combine graham cracker crumbs and margarine; mix well.
  • Spoon 1 tablespoon of crumb mixture into bottom of each liner and press down gently. Refrigerate until ready to fill.
  • Beat cream cheeses until fluffy and add lemon juice, egg whites, vanilla extract and sugar; beat until smooth.
  • Spoon cream cheese mixture evenly into crumb cups.
  • Bake at 375 deg. for 15 minutes.
  • Cool.
  • Top each cheese cakle with 1 tablespoon cherry pie filling.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 109.4, Fat 3.8, SaturatedFat 1.7, Cholesterol 7.9, Sodium 155.3, Carbohydrate 15.2, Fiber 0.7, Sugar 11.5, Protein 3.6

MINI CHERRY CHEESECAKES WITH VANILLA WAFER CRUSTS



Mini Cherry Cheesecakes with Vanilla Wafer Crusts image

These are delicious little cheesecakes, perfect for any occasion. Experiment with different toppings instead of cherry if you like.

Provided by Karen..

Categories     Cheesecake

Time 40m

Yield 24 cheesecakes

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ese, softened
1/4 cup sugar
2 large eggs
1 tablespoon lemon juice
2 teaspoons vanilla
24 vanilla wafers
1 (21 ounce) can cherry pie filling (optional)

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 375 degrees.
  • Beat cream cheese, sugar, eggs, lemon juice and vanilla until light and fluffy.
  • Line regular sized muffin pans or cupcake tins with paper baking cups and place a vanilla wafer in the bottom of each cup.
  • Fill the cups 2/3 full of cream cheese mixture.
  • Bake for 15 to 20 minutes or until set.
  • When warm, top each with a tablespoon of cherry filling.
  • Chill in refrigerator.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 108.3, Fat 8, SaturatedFat 4.1, Cholesterol 36.3, Sodium 85.1, Carbohydrate 7.2, Fiber 0.1, Sugar 2.8, Protein 1.9

WEIGHT WATCHERS CHEESECAKE - 3 POINTS



Weight Watchers Cheesecake - 3 Points image

Thanks to light cream cheese (Neufchatel) and fat free sour cream, everyone can enjoy this classic, rich-tasting dessert. 1/16 of the cake is 3 POINTS. From the Weight Watchers cookbook.

Provided by xpnsve

Categories     Cheesecake

Time 1h20m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 7

12 graham crackers, made into crumbs (2 1/2 inch squares)
2 cups light cream cheese
1 cup fat free sour cream
1/2 cup sugar
2 teaspoons vanilla extract
2 large eggs
2 teaspoons grated lemon zest

Steps:

  • Prheat the over to 325 degrees; wrap the outside of a 10-inch springform pan with heavy duty foil; then spray the inside entirely with nonstick spray. Press the graham cracker crumbs over the bottom and partially up the sides of the pan.
  • In a large bowl, with an electric mixer on medium speed, beat the cream cheese, sour cream, sugar and vanilla until smooth.
  • Add the eggs, 1 at a time, beating on low speed until blended; stir in the lemon zest.
  • Pour the batter into the springform pan and set into a large roasting pan.
  • Pour boiling water into the roasting pan to come halfway up the sides of the springform pan.
  • Bake until almost completely set, 30-32 minutes.
  • Turn off the oven and prop open the door with a wooden spoon; leave the cake in the oven for 30 minutes.
  • Transfer to a rack and run a knife around the edge of the pan to release the cake.
  • Cool completely, then refrigerate, covered, until ready to serve.

MINI CHERRY CHEESECAKES



Mini Cherry Cheesecakes image

I got this recipe from my mother-in-law many years ago. It's a family favorite and a great treat for potlucks. It's very easy to make but looks like you've spent hours on it.

Provided by Nancy Singelyn

Categories     Desserts     Cakes     Holiday Cake Recipes

Time 2h

Yield 24

Number Of Ingredients 7

24 vanilla wafer cookies
2 (8 ounce) packages cream cheese, softened
¾ cup white sugar
2 eggs
2 ½ tablespoons lemon juice
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 (12 ounce) can cherry pie filling

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Line 24 muffin cups with paper liners.
  • Place a vanilla wafer into the bottom of each muffin cup.
  • Beat cream cheese, sugar, eggs, lemon juice, and vanilla extract in a bowl until fluffy. Spoon mixture into the muffin cups, filling them 2/3 full.
  • Bake in the preheated oven until cheesecake filling is set, 15 to 20 minutes. Let cool completely, about 1 1/2 hours. Spoon 2 or 3 cherries from pie filling over each cheesecake.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 140.7 calories, Carbohydrate 15.1 g, Cholesterol 36 mg, Fat 8.1 g, Fiber 0.2 g, Protein 2.2 g, SaturatedFat 4.5 g, Sodium 82 mg, Sugar 6.4 g
